10 October 2053
I’m so happy! Tomorrow I’ll be one of the first
students to travel into space. The spaceship
will leave the Earth at 9 a.m. It’ll take us
to the Moon. I can’t wait!
The Moon is around 380,000 kilometres from the
Earth, so it’ll take us about four days to get there.
There’s no gravity in space, so we’ll all be able
to float around in the spaceship. We’ll have to tie
ourselves to our beds so that we won’t float
away in our sleep! Without gravity, our bodies
may get weak, so we’ll have to do exercises
every day.
When we arrive, I’m going to walk on the Moon.
I’ll have to wear a spacesuit to help me breathe
because there’s no air on the Moon. I’m going
to take as many photos as I can, that is, if my
camera still works up there …
